It says you haven't entered a pairing code in the PG3 UI row for that thermostat, did you put the thermostat in pairing mode and get the code then enter that in the "HomeKit pairing code" row in the HomeKit plugin as showing for #2-5 in the instructions, and try to do it while looking at the thermostat because the number will change after a couple minutes. If you have done that then download log package from HomeKit Plugin and email that to me jimbo.automates@gmail.com Add HomeKit Hub from the PG3 store and start the Node Server. On the Ecobee: put it in HomeKit pairing mode (see Ecobee docs). Confirm it is not in Apple Home. On the HomeKit Hub controller node in PG3 / IoX, run DISCOVER. Open Configuration → Custom Typed Configuration Parameters → HomeKit pairing slots. Refresh the Configuration page if the new row does not appear yet. Find the row for your thermostat (id and name are filled in by DISCOVER). Enter the 8-digit HomeKit code in hap_pin (12345678 or 123-45-678 — either format works). Save. Wait for pairing to finish. A child node should appear; its ST driver should show paired/connected. Check PG3 Notices or logs/debug.log if pairing fails. Leave mqtt_enable true and mqtt_hub_slug default unless you run multiple hubs on one broker. Next: install udi-poly-ecobee and follow its CONFIG.md — Ecobee quick start.

  17. This is the first production release of the HomeKitHub Professional edition. The Standard edition has been available for a few weeks which allowed pairing of a HomeKit compatible device to the plugin and control of that device was handled by another plugin. This was done to bring the Ecobee Plugin back to life for those previously using the Ecobee Cloud method which Ecobee took away from us. The Professional Edition allows creating and controlling those HomeKit devices directly in this Plugin. The initial goal was to get a Honeywell T10 thermostat pulled in, which has been accomplished and tested by @SHM, then we also implemented controlling Ecobee at the same time which was tested by @macjeff and confirmed working. For Ecobee users this is a viable option, although UDI is still working on getting API access restored, so if you eventually want the extra features of the API mode then you should stick with connecting the Ecobee plugin with this plugin. As of 7/4/2026 the Standard and Professional use the same code base so please follow this post for information on both. See README, CHANGELOG and CONFIG for more information.   19. On each restart the Plugin rebuilds the profile which means if you have the admin console open, you need to close and reopen it. If you don't have it open or care to see the changes (likely not any unless you made a change) then you can ignore. It was added because people complain they don't see changes and neglected to restart the admin console.

Added a new entry: https://github.com/jimboca/udi-poly-homekit-hub/blob/main/DEBUGGING.md#common-causes Upgrade Packages (June 1, 2026 release): Hub builds from that release onward require the Python package aiomqtt (listed in requirements.txt). If you last ran Upgrade Packages before June 1, 2026, startup often fails with ModuleNotFoundError: No module named 'aiomqtt' in logs/debug.log. In IoX, run Upgrade Packages, wait for install to finish, then Re-Install the Plugin.
